If you really want to know...
In our region, the profits stay within our area and help fund programs and maintain the camps around here. This means the prices for the activities the girls do at Girl Scout facilities are kept down.
Each troop receives a portion of the profits from what they sell too, and that money is used for activities the troop does. Ours uses cookie money so they don't have to ask girls for dues, fees for activities, supply $, and other stuff they do throughout the year. Most of it goes to camping trips--facility costs, food for the trip, etc. One year they even went on a trip to the Space Center in Houston which cookies paid for. Some troops save for several years for longer or bigger trips.
They also use troop money to fund service projects--blankets for the homeless, care packages for soldiers; things like that.
